Hello Whit1erj,
It sounds like you are not able to access your iTunes library.  With the error message you are receiving, you will want to first locate the iTunes Library.itl file.  These are the default locations for this file on a Windows computer, but if you dont find them here, you may need to search for the file:
Windows XP: C:\Documents and Settings\username\My Documents\My Music\iTunes\
Windows Vista: C:\Users\username\Music\iTunes\
Windows 7: C:\Users\username\My Music\iTunes\
Windows 8: C:\Users\username\My Music\iTunes\

Once you locate the iTunes Library.itl file, you can make iTunes point to it using these steps:
Steps to create or choose a different iTunes Library file
If iTunes is running, quit iTunes.
If you are using Windows, hold down the Shift key and from the Start menu and choose All Programs > iTunes > iTunes.
You should see one of the following screens:
Then you can select Choose Library and navigate to the location of the iTunes Library.itl file.  You can find the full article here:

    Empty/corrupt library after upgrade/crash
    Hopefully it's not been too long since you last upgraded iTunes, in fact if you get an empty/incomplete library immediately after upgrading then with the following steps you shouldn't lose a thing or need to do any further housekeeping. In the Previous iTunes Libraries folder should be a number of dated iTunes Library files. Take the most recent of these and copy it into the iTunes folder. Rename iTunes Library.itl as iTunes Library (Corrupt).itl and then rename the restored file as iTunes Library.itl. Start iTunes. Should all be good, bar any recent additions to or deletions from your library.
    See iTunes Folder Watch for a tool to catch up with any changes since the backup file was created.
    When you get it all working make a backup!

    I just had the same problem and was able to fix it after trying a couple of things I found after a search.
    The solution that worked for me:
    Find iTunes folder - it should be in C:\Program FIles (x86) or similar depending on your operating system
    Right click the entire folder (no need to open it) and click properties
    Click the security tab
    Click edit and highlight the user name under which you logged in.
    Click the box next to full in the allow column, which should check everything
    Click apply
    Open iTunes
    This worked for me.
